We affirm Vincent Brunson's withheld adjudication entered after he was found guilty of possession of cocaine and the probationary sentence imposed thereon. In order to prevent confusion in any future proceedings, however, we note that the probation order contains a scrivener's error. The probation order incorrectly reflects that Brunson entered a plea. Brunson was found guilty by a jury. Affirmed. ALTENBERND and STRINGER, JJ., Concur. -2-
